Job Description:

HITACHI RAIL is looking for an enthusiastic self-motivated Project Controller who thrives in a fast-paced environment. The successful candidate is comfortable performing a wide range of tasks from administrative to strategic. The position is based in Pittsburgh, PA.

Accountabilities:

Project level responsibilities include, but are not limited to, the following:

  • In conjunction with Project Team, develop the Work Breakdown Structure and Budgets for the project

  • Work with Work Package Leaders (WPL) to develop accurate cost to complete estimates and percent complete evaluations

  • Track, monitor and report planned budgets/forecast vs. actual spend using project controlling tools (SAP, PCS and Primavera). Provide variance explanations and possible recovery plan actions

  • Work with Project Planner to review latest schedule and quarterly report the Earned Value

  • Monthly reporting of project results

  • Assist with the preparation, processing and tracking of contract Change Orders

  • Work with the project manager to assist with the preparation and tracking of potential claims for additional work

  • Track internal and external invoicing and reconciliation of cash receipts and retention.

  • Understand and report on the cash flow position of the project

  • Work with global controllers for Intracompany projects

  • Track subcontractor invoicing, payments and reconciliations

  • Review and approve Purchase Order Requisitions in alignment with budget and track P.O.s in PCS

  • Prepare quarterly forecasts and annual budget and reporting of the key performance indicators for the project

  • Monitor the financial “health” of the project and raise the “red flag” when a negative impact or condition arises
